Output 043226b25e1c4f77f6c72b9980119be55ab0a06785f2dcc0c536adeb62ce1fd2:4

value
21600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3dc20f057abf505091226dd9f862592d22b722 OP_EQUAL
address
3JfmbFM7s6NfWPBMwBWf86RkW2Vs8KZZYe
transaction
043226b25e1c4f77f6c72b9980119be55ab0a06785f2dcc0c536adeb62ce1fd2
spent
true